live-server微服务,本地预览vue、react打包项⽬
全局安装:
vue json字符串转数组
npm install -g live-server
从命令⾏使⽤
live-server在您的项⽬⽬录中发出命令。或者,您可以添加路径作为命令⾏参数。
这将⾃动启动默认浏览器。当您对任何⽂件进⾏更改时,浏览器将重新加载页⾯ - 除⾮它是 CSS ⽂件,在这种情况下,⽆需重新加载即可应⽤更改。
命令⾏参数:
--port=NUMBER - 选择要使⽤的端⼝,默认:PORT env var 或 8080
--host=ADDRESS - 选择要绑定到的主机地址,默认:IP env var 或 0.0.0.0(“任何地址”)
--no-browser - 禁⽌⾃动启动 Web 浏览器
--browser=BROWSER - 指定要使⽤的浏览器⽽不是系统默认值
--quiet | -q - 禁⽌记录
--verbose | -V - 更多⽇志记录(记录所有请求,显⽰所有侦听 IPv4 接⼝等)
--open=PATH - 将浏览器启动到 PATH ⽽不是服务器根⽬录
--watch=PATH - 以逗号分隔的路径字符串以专门监视更改(默认值:监视所有内容)
--ignore=PATH- 以逗号分隔的要忽略的路径字符串(兼容定义)
--ignorePattern=RGXP-⽂件的正则表达式忽略(即.*\.jade)(不推荐使⽤赞成--ignore)
--no-css-inject - 在 CSS 更改时重新加载页⾯,⽽不是注⼊更改的 CSS
--middleware=PATH- .js ⽂件的路径,导出要添加的中间件功能;可以是没有路径或扩展名的名称来引⽤middleware⽂件夹中的捆绑中间件--entry-file=PATH - 提供此⽂件(服务器根相关)代替丢失的⽂件(对单页应⽤程序有⽤)
--mount=ROUTE:PATH - 在定义的路由下提供路径内容(可能有多个定义)
--spa - 将请求从 /abc 转换为 /#/abc(适⽤于单页应⽤程序)
--wait=MILLISECONDS -(默认 100 毫秒)等待所有更改,然后重新加载
--htpasswd=PATH - 启⽤ http-auth 期望位于 PATH 的 htpasswd ⽂件
--cors - 为任何来源启⽤ CORS(反映请求来源,⽀持带有凭据的请求)
--https=PATH - HTTPS 配置模块的路径
--https-module=MODULE_NAME- ⾃定义 HTTPS 模块(例如spdy)
--proxy=ROUTE:URL - 将 ROUTE 的所有请求代理到 URL
--help | -h - 显⽰简洁的使⽤提⽰并退出
--version | -v - 显⽰版本并退出
默认选项:
如果⽂件~/.live-server.json存在,它将被加载并⽤作命令⾏上 live-server 的默认选项。有关选项名称,请参阅“从节点使⽤”。
我们使⽤命令⾏运⾏本地打包的vue项⽬:
(本地项⽬⽬录)
(2)终端中运⾏

版权声明:本站内容均来自互联网,仅供演示用,请勿用于商业和其他非法用途。如果侵犯了您的权益请与我们联系QQ:729038198,我们将在24小时内删除。